Wife of Judge John Schlesinger
Schlesinger is married to retired Florida Circuit Court Judge Marilyn Milian. Milian presides over the American television series The People’s Court. She is also the first Hispanic mediator to preside over a court show. She also served as an assistant state attorney for the Dade County State Attorney’s Office.
Milian was appointed to the post by Janet Reno, who was then the state attorney for the county. John and his wife live in a US$ 2.7 million home in Coral Gables, Florida.
Marilyn and John met at a local bar in their area, where they were introduced by a mutual friend. On Valentine’s Day, John bought two sets of a dozen roses and that’s when their relationship began. After dating for a year, John proposed to her and later got married on April 4, 1993.

Judge John Schlesinger Education
Schlesinger finished high school in Massachusetts, United States. He then enrolled at Boston College in Chestnut Hill, MA, and graduated in 1982. He later graduated with honors with a Juris Doctor from Suffolk University Law School in 1987.
John SchlesingerJudge
Schlesinger served as Assistant Attorney General for the Southern District of Florida from 1988 to 1998 and from 2000 to 2004. He was elected to the 11th Judicial Court on August 31, 2004 and took office in 2005. His wife, Judge Milian, previously considered that position.
In the 2010 election, John ran again unopposed and served another six-year term that ended on January 2, 2017.
